The Guardian launches Secure Messaging, a world-first from a media organisation, in collaboration with the University of Cambridge
www.theguardian.com
external-link
Secure Messaging is a new innovation for confidential story-sharing and source protection, underpinning the Guardian’s commitment to investigative journalism. The Guardian has published the open source code for this important tech to enable adoption by other media organisations.
